What is the difference between Rf Development Engineer vs Rf Test Engineer?

AspectRf Development EngineerRf Test Engineer
CredentialsBachelor's or higher in Electrical Engineering, RF or CommunicationsBachelor's or higher in Electrical Engineering, RF or Communications
Work EnvironmentDesign, develop, and optimize RF circuits and systemsTest and validate RF products and prototypes
Industry UsageResearch and development, product designQuality assurance, testing labs, manufacturing

While both roles require similar educational backgrounds and work in RF and communications industries, the Rf Development Engineer focuses on designing and developing RF components, whereas the Rf Test Engineer specializes in testing and validating these components to ensure performance and quality.

What are some typical challenges an RF development engineer faces when working on new wireless products?

RF Development Engineers often encounter challenges such as minimizing signal interference, ensuring regulatory compliance, and optimizing circuit layout for performance and manufacturability. Collaborating closely with hardware, firmware, and testing teams is essential to quickly address issues like electromagnetic compatibility or unexpected test results. Staying up-to-date with evolving communication standards and troubleshooting complex integration problems are also common aspects of the role. These challenges make adaptability and strong problem-solving skills valuable assets in this position.

What are the key skills and qualifications needed to thrive as an RF development engineer, and why are they important?

To thrive as an RF Development Engineer, you need a solid background in electrical engineering, strong understanding of RF circuit design, and a relevant degree such as a B.S. or M.S. in Electrical Engineering. Familiarity with simulation tools like ADS, HFSS, or CST, as well as experience with network analyzers and spectrum analyzers, is typically required. Excellent problem-solving skills, attention to detail, and effective communication help you collaborate with teams and troubleshoot complex issues. These skills are crucial for developing reliable RF systems that meet performance standards and project requirements.

What is an RF development engineer?

RF Development Engineers are specialized professionals who design, develop, and test radio frequency (RF) systems and components used in wireless communication devices and networks. Their work often involves creating circuits, antennas, and modules that operate at high frequencies, ensuring optimal performance and regulatory compliance. They collaborate closely with hardware engineers, software developers, and testing teams to integrate RF solutions into products like smartphones, satellite systems, and radar equipment. RF Development Engineers also troubleshoot signal issues, analyze system performance, and help improve device efficiency and connectivity.

Is RF development engineering in demand?

RF development engineering is in high demand due to the growth of wireless communication, 5G technology, and IoT devices. Professionals with skills in RF circuit design, testing, and simulation tools like ADS or HFSS are sought after across telecommunications, aerospace, and consumer electronics industries.

Skyworks Solutions is seeking an enthusiastic and innovative university student for a WiFi FEM Design Co-Op position within its Diversified Analog Solutions business unit, located in Ottawa, Ontario, Canada.  

This candidate will join a diverse team of RFIC, Analog IC, and Module designers assisting in the concept, design, integration, and delivery of complex multichip, multi-technology RFIC-based wireless module solutions for Wi-Fi applications.  This position will provide the student with a well-rounded introduction to the RF electronic component design environment and suits individuals seeking a career in the field of RF and analog integrated circuits.
 
Skyworks is a world-class, vertically integrated company with manufacturing capabilities in RF semiconductors, acoustic filters, packaging, and test. The candidate will be involved in all aspects of product realization and work with an extended cross-site team to validate and deliver high-performance RF products from concept to high-volume markets.

Term: 12-month Co-Op (Sept '27 - Aug '28) 

Responsibilities
  • Performing lab testing and characterization of highly integrated Wi-Fi front-end modules
  • Contributing to the research and development of advanced analog and RF integrated circuits for wireless (Wi-Fi) technology
  • Assisting with new product engineering and design activities.
  • Communicating with employees at all levels of the organization while demonstrating excellent problem-solving, data analysis, and critical thinking skills.
Required Experience and Skills
  • Currently enrolled in a BS, MS, or Ph.D. academic program in Canada (Electrical Engineering, Engineering Physics, Physics, or related).
  • Demonstrated knowledge of electronic circuits and fundamental engineering principles.
  • Interest in and aptitude for RF/microwave and analog circuit design and measurement.
  • Interest in and aptitude for semiconductor device physics and integrated circuit design.
  • Experience with, or familiarity with, ADS, Cadence, SPICE, or similar design tools.
  • Proficient in Microsoft Office applications, including Excel and Word, with the ability to quickly learn company-specific software.
  • Strong initiative, work ethic, and time management skills.
  • Excellent communication, organization, and documentation skills.
